
Windows环境下Qt编译MySQL驱动的库文件与头文件
下载需积分: 5 | 2.05MB |
更新于2024-10-19
| 47 浏览量 | 举报
收藏
这些文件是编译过程中的关键依赖,因为它们包含了编译器在构建MySQL驱动时需要的头文件和函数实现。
首先,需要了解的是‘include’文件夹存放的是所有必要的头文件(.h),它们定义了MySQL驱动中的类、函数和其他声明。这些头文件通常来自于MySQL的官方开发库,具体版本需与MySQL服务器的版本相对应。正确配置include路径,可以让编译器找到所需的头文件,从而识别出MySQL驱动中的代码。
其次,‘lib’文件夹则包含了编译器在链接阶段需要的库文件(.lib),它们包含了编译时引用的函数的实现。这些库文件同样需要与MySQL服务器的版本相匹配,并且是为Windows平台编译的。在配置项目文件(.pro)时,通常会指定这些lib文件的路径,这样链接器在链接阶段能够找到相应的库文件并将其内容集成到最终的可执行文件中。
在实际操作中,为了能够在Qt项目中使用MySQL驱动,开发者需要按照以下步骤进行:
1. 确保已经安装了MySQL数据库和MySQL Connector/C++驱动,它们分别提供服务器和客户端库。
2. 安装Qt开发环境,这是因为Qt提供了跨平台的GUI和数据库工具,其中就包括了用于操作MySQL的模块。
3. 打开Qt Creator并创建一个新项目,或者直接打开一个已存在的项目。
4. 编辑项目文件(.pro),在其中添加正确的include路径和lib路径。典型的配置可能如下所示:
```
INCLUDEPATH += C:/path/to/mysql/connector/c/include
LIBS += -LC:/path/to/mysql/connector/c/lib -lmysqlcppconn
```
这里的路径需要根据实际的MySQL Connector/C++安装位置进行调整。
5. 如果MySQL驱动需要特定的编译器标志或链接器选项,也应该在.pro文件中进行相应的设置。
6. 完成以上配置后,重新运行qmake来使设置生效,并尝试重新编译项目。如果一切配置正确,编译器将能够找到所需的头文件和库文件,从而顺利完成编译。
7. 如果遇到编译错误,检查错误信息来确定是否是include或lib文件路径设置不正确,或者是因为MySQL驱动版本与MySQL服务器版本不兼容。
8. 最后,如果是在Qt Creator之外的命令行环境中进行编译,需要手动指定include路径和lib路径。
在所有配置都正确无误后,你将能够成功编译出可以在Windows环境下运行的MySQL驱动,这将使得Qt应用程序能够与MySQL数据库进行通信。"
此摘要信息总结了在Windows环境下使用Qt编译MySQL驱动时,对include和lib文件的具体要求和操作步骤,包含了配置环境、编辑项目文件和编译过程中的关键知识要点。
相关推荐










qq_34633404
- 粉丝: 0
最新资源
- 计算机编程教学资源:数据结构课件精编
- VB6.0编写的水泵选型及皮带轮程序功能介绍
- Delphi代码格式化工具v2.5深度解析与应用
- ASP网站浮动聊天工具:轻松集成支持私聊与管理功能
- EditPlus 3.0.1.559脚本编辑与使用指南
- 开发实践:ASP+JS+SQL Server 2000实现电子商务网站
- C#编程入门学习资料:全面掌握基础知识
- 编译原理课件及题目答案全集
- jQuery中文入门实例教程:多季精选下载
- JSP网站开发实践教程:全面PPT讲解指南
- 仿VS2005窗体UI组件源码及示例
- 学生评教系统:提升教学质量的计算机解决方案
- 烟花屏保推荐:Hanabi Y2系列让你的桌面绚烂多彩
- 全面掌握办公自动化软件学习课件
- XP Navigation Frame 1.0 预览:多功能界面编辑器
- MSI文件修改器:释放程序安装限制的秘密工具
- VMWare环境下的VxWorks系统与工具软件安装指南
- EVEREST硬件检测工具:详尽识别电脑硬件信息
- VC资源文件自动更新与Subversion同步工具
- 初学DELPHI编程者自创泡泡堂游戏教程
- 使用TEC代码打印标签并通过LPT和COM端口实现
- CSS2最新文档说明与更新要点
- VC++实例教程:串口编程与多系统数据交互
- 实例118:掌握XML文件的读写操作技巧